King/Beauregard Intersection Improvements
State Project: 0007-100-F04, P101; Federal Project: F-110-1 (125)
UPC: 8645
The Department of Transportation and Environmental Services (T&ES) is working on an intersection improvement project at the intersection of King Street and Beauregard Street and Walter Reed Drive. The proposed at grade improvements will add an additional left turn lane in each direction on King Street, medians and a 10’ shared use path on portions of King Street and North Beauregard Street. The improvements will increase capacity and safety through the corridor.
A public meeting was held in November 2009. The presentation, transcript and comments from the meeting are posted below along with the approved environmental document and other project information.
The project is currently in the utility relocation phase and is expected to go to construction in Spring 2014.
